VIKASTAKKEN
TRAVERSE TRIP

Bergefjell and Vikastakken are the highest mountains near Forsandbygda. Together, the peaks form a beautiful mountain ridge that is perfect for an unforgettable traverse with views in all directions. Go from A to B and end or start the trip with a bike ride along the Lysefjord.

This traverse is for those who have done some hikes before. There is only one long uphill climb to Bergefjell, but the views along the way are a great reward. We start at the ball pit located right next to Forsand Bedehus. Take a deep breath, because the ascent begins right away. In the course of 2.5 km, the trail rises 600 meters. Take your time on the hike, there is a lot to see as your gaze sweeps over Forsand and Oanes and the elongated Høgsfjorden. Parts of the trail go through forest, before you get above the tree line and are on a small mountain. Once up, you get a panoramic view that takes you all the way to the sea.

If the entire traverse seems too demanding, it is recommended to follow the same path back down. After Bergefjell, however, the terrain is somewhat easier – the trail winds past 3 beautiful mountain lakes: Svartalivatn, Stemmavatn and Stølsvatnet, before the last hill up to Vikastakken with its characteristic peak.

Up here you get a view in all directions: Lysefjorden with Jørpeland in the distance. Høgsfjorden with islands and islets and far behind you on clear days you can glimpse Stavanger. To the east it is Frafjordhatten with its characteristic shape that catches the eye, and not least Neverdalsfjellet with Preikestolen.

The path down starts gently, before gradually getting steeper. It winds between trees, rocks and heather and follows the edge of a moraine ridge for a short distance. Around Vikastølen the terrain is quite flat. The well-maintained cabin is located in a clearing in the forest, and marks the start of the steep part of the descent. The path goes steeply down through large pine forests where you can glimpse Lysefjorden between the trees. The trip ends on the road between Vika and Dørvika.

Driving Directions and Parking
It is recommended to start the trip in Forsand. Park at the ball bingen in Bergebakkane, 2 km from Forsand pier, 5 km from Oanes pier, 16 km from Jørpeland.

If you park 1 car at each end, it is recommended to park the car in Dørvika, or a suitable and safe place along highway 496.

As there are few parking options at Dørvika, it is recommended to use a bicycle to get back to Forsand. Check out Explore Lysefjorden in Forsand to rent an electric bike.

Lysefjord’s traffic rules
  • Plan and adapt your hike to your abilities and conditions. Pay attention to the weather forecast and listen to advice from the locals.
  • Be prepared for bad weather and cold, and bring the necessary equipment, including good footwear, rain/windproof clothing, a flashlight, hat, gloves and an extra set of warm clothes. Expect the unexpected. Bring a daypack with a packed lunch, extra snacks and water.
  • Lysefjorden as a sustainable travel destination highly values ​​”traceless travel”. Only take pictures with you home, and leave nothing but footprints. Act responsibly: be considerate of other hikers and nature.
  • Bring a map. Walk on marked trails and follow signs and information boards. If you get lost, look for cairns and/or red Ts. Please do not build cairns yourself.
  • You hike at your own risk. Turn around in time.
  • In emergencies – call 113.
